from Music and Friends: Or, Pleasant Recollections of a Dilettante, page 341:

It was a luxury in the evening to loll in a well stuffed arm chair, and listen to a pianoforte sonata of Beethoven, exquisitely played by Miss S., a friend of madame. Ladies play the pianoforte and harp more to my taste than men. Even Bochsa's touch is too rude for my ears.
